The best books about the zombie apocalypse: is there any hope for the future?

Simon Clarke wrote in 1995 the novel "Bloody font", in which he painted a terrible picture of the future of human civilization. In one night, the entire adult population of the Earth went insane. Parents began to kill their children in the most cruel ways. Childless attacks all those under the age of 18. Adults, who have become zombies, go around the world, destroying the younger generation, and children and adolescents are trying to survive in a distraught world.

Even Stephen King could not resist and dedicated one of his novels to the fashionable theme of the zombie. In the "Mobile" all the people who talked on the cell phone or answered the call, turned into a mobsihov. Their goal is to destroy those who remained normal. As the survivors found out, a certain virus, a worm that infected the brain of everyone who used the phone, was transmitted through the cellular connection. People have turned into zombie-like creatures that are active during the day and get into packs with the onset of night.

Another fascinating novel on the subject of the zombie apocalypse is the "Virus" by Jonathan Mayberry. His hero is a policeman. Together with his partners, he confronts the criminals who created the virus, which turns people into monsters.

The most fascinating Russian books about zombies

Domestic authors did not stay aloof from such a promising topic as a zombie apocalypse. Andrei Kruz wrote most of all about the survival of man in the conditions of the coming chaos. He created the cycles "The Age of the Dead" and "I'm Going Home", which intersect and talk about the survival of the main characters of books in Russia and the US during the zombie apocalypse. Each cycle consists of three novels. Cruz's works are characterized by hard realism and a detailed description of all kinds of weapons found in his books.

Alexander Shakilov wrote the trilogy Ostrogi, in which he showed the reader his vision of the collapse of the world, when a large part of the population turned into ardent misanthrope, and survivors were forced to hide in fortified settlements.

The cycle of Andrey Kruz inspired many authors to take up the theme of the zombie apocalypse in order to express their point of view on possible future events. These books include "Our All At Home!" Max Petrov and "This! My! Land! "By Boris Gromov.

Survival benefits

In 2003, Max Brooks wrote a book - a kind of instruction on how to survive in a world that was attacked by a zombie apocalypse. It's called Zombie. Survival Guide ". The work is interesting because the author describes people who have turned into bloodthirsty monsters, as a natural phenomenon, supposedly existing since ancient times. The book gives advice on survival, if the pandemic of the virus still occurred. The author tells about the virus itself, about zombies, considers various scenarios for the development of events.

The next book of the writer, "World War Z", was the continuation of the guide to survival among zombies. It is written in pseudo-documentary style - in the form of short interviews of people from all corners of the planet, telling about the events that happened and the victory over the zombies.

Zombies and Love

According to Isaac Marion, who wrote the novel "The Heat of Our Bodies," the walking dead are capable of feeling. In his book, a zombie saves Julie's girlfriend, rather than eats, as another would do in his place. Between the representatives of two different species, friendship is born, and then a stronger feeling.

Marion's book will appeal to readers of different sex - along with a romantic story here there is humor and action. According to the plot of the novel in 2013, a film with the same name was shot.

Richard Matheson wrote the work "I am a legend" - a book that became the basis of a magnificent film of 2007 of the same name. It should be noted that the plot of the picture differs significantly from the original, but it is rather a director's interpretation, which does not change the meaning of the book at all. The main difference is that in the novel the vampires become antagonists of the hero, and in the film they were made something average between zombies and ghouls. Changed and denouement of history.

Robert Neville is the only man who survived in New York. The world collapsed after the discovery of a cure for cancer. The hero patrols the streets of the city and tries to find other survivors by radio. His house he turned into an impregnable fortress, because with the approach of the evening on the hunt go monstrously changed local residents. The medicine caused their bodies to mutate, and the unfortunate turned into cruel predators. Neville is a military doctor, who by some miracle has immunity to a virus that turns people into monsters. He is trying to find a cure using his blood.

Max Brooks wrote only three books, one of which, "World War Z", was filmed in 2013. The producer of the picture and the main actor was Brad Pitt. The film, despite its entertainment, received average ratings. Originally it was conceived as a trilogy, but the negative reaction of the viewers of some countries mentioned in the film made its creators not make an open ending, which presupposes the continuation of history.

According to the plot of the film, the UN investigator for especially important cases, Jerry Lane, gets the task to find out where the virus came from, turning people into zombies in 11 seconds. He must find a "zero" patient to understand how to deal with a deadly infection.
